Which one of these tips for preventing contamination caused by plumbing is advised by the NRA's ServSafe program? Always attach
Bad White [126]

Answer:

Create an air gap to prevent backflow.

Explanation:

An air gap prevents contamination of the water because it creates a space between the water outlet and a contaminated source. So, if there is, for example, a decrease in the pressure that pumps the water to the faucet, the water the air gap will prevent the contamination of potable water and the cause of different illnesses.
